What Are NFTs and Why Are They Important?
To put it simply, NFTs, or non-fungible tokens, are like digital certificates securing ownership of an asset, similar to how a receipt certifies a purchase. Imagine buying a beautiful painting; the receipt proves it’s yours. In the digital realm, NFTs serve that purpose, especially in Vietnam’s vibrant luxury goods market.

Challenges with NFT Interoperability
You might have come across different blockchain networks, right? Each network operates like different banks; transferring assets across them can be difficult. This issue, known as cross-chain interoperability, hampers the seamless movement of NFTs among various platforms. In Vietnam, developers are working on solutions to ensure smooth transfers of NFT assets, much like working on a universal currency exchange that simplifies transactions.
How Zero-Knowledge Proofs Will Enhance Security
Zero-knowledge proofs (ZKPs) can be understood like this: imagine having a secret recipe and proving to your friend that you can make delicious cupcakes without revealing the ingredients. In the NFT world, ZKPs can enhance privacy and security for luxury good owners, making it exceptionally beneficial for Vietnamese consumers worried about privacy in their purchases.
